Born in Lyon, France, Annick Stevenson is an international journalist, having spent more than twenty years with the United Nations, author of the portrait of Jean Giono's long-time mistress and muse, Blanche Meyer et Jean Giono, and co-author of a book in memory of the late Sergio Vieira de Mello who was killed in the bombing of the UN headquarters in Bagdad, Sergio Vieira de Mello: An Exceptional Man. She has written for a large number of newspapers and magazines throughout her career and has also translated or co-translated several works. She is currently at work on two additional UN-related projects: the translation of the portrait of former UN Secretary General Kofi Annan written by his long-standing spokesperson, Fred Eckhart, and a book to be published together with a documentary on the United Nations by filmmaker Romuald Sicora in the fall of 2008.
